Definition

Conversation analytics is the automated analysis of support conversations to extract topics, sentiment, effort signals, and emerging issues at a scale no human could read. It converts unstructured transcripts into countable data that product, marketing, and support can all act on.

Why it matters

Support conversations are the richest unfiltered record of customer experience any company has, and almost all of it goes unread. Conversation analytics is how that record becomes usable, and it routinely surfaces product problems months before they show up in churn numbers.

What to know

  • Emerging topic detection is the highest-value feature, because it catches new problems before volume spikes.
  • Analytics is only as good as the sample. Chat-only analysis misses whatever your email customers say.
  • Themes need human interpretation. The system finds clusters, people work out what the cluster means.
  • Feeding findings to product is where the value is realised, and it requires a standing channel to do so.
  • Privacy handling matters. Transcripts contain personal data and analysis does not exempt you from that.

An example

Example: analytics flags a small but sharply growing cluster of conversations mentioning a new checkout step. Volume is thirty a week and rising. Product ships a fix before it becomes three hundred a week and a public complaint thread.

Common mistakes

  • Analysing only one channel and generalising the findings
  • Treating cluster labels as conclusions without reading transcripts
  • Producing insight with no route to the teams who could act
  • Ignoring the data protection implications of transcript analysis

Questions

What can conversation analytics tell me?
Which topics drive volume, which are growing, where customers express high effort or frustration, which documentation gaps exist, and which product areas generate disproportionate contact. The growth signal is the most valuable and the least used.
Is conversation analytics accurate?
Topic clustering is generally reliable, sentiment is noisier, and intent inference sits in between. Use it to decide where to look, then read actual transcripts before making a decision.
Who should see support conversation insights?
Product and engineering above all, then marketing and sales. Support conversations describe the gap between what you promised and what customers experienced, which is information those teams cannot get anywhere else.
